Wood shake roof replacement services involve removing an existing wooden shake roof and installing a new one. This process typically includes inspecting the underlying roof structure, preparing the surface, and carefully installing new wooden shakes to ensure durability and aesthetic appeal. Professionals may also address any underlying issues such as rotting or damage to the roof deck during the replacement process. The goal is to restore the roof’s protective function while maintaining the natural, rustic appearance characteristic of wood shakes.

This service helps resolve common problems associated with aging or damaged wooden shake roofs, such as leaks, rot, warping, or insect infestation. Over time, exposure to weather elements can cause wooden shakes to deteriorate, leading to compromised protection and increased energy costs. Replacing the roof with new wood shakes can improve the overall integrity of the structure, prevent water intrusion, and extend the lifespan of the roof. Proper installation also reduces the risk of future problems related to wear and tear.

Wood shake roof replacement is frequently chosen for properties that aim to preserve a traditional or historical aesthetic. It is often seen on residential homes, especially those with a craftsman, rustic, or vintage design. Additionally, some commercial properties, lodges, or vacation homes located in wooded or rural areas opt for this type of roofing to complement their natural surroundings. The service is suitable for properties where maintaining a classic, timeless look is a priority, and where the durability of the roof needs to be ensured against local weather conditions.

Cost Range - The typical cost for wood shake roof replacement varies between $8,000 and $20,000 depending on the roof size and complexity. For example, a standard 1,500-square-foot roof may fall within this range. Prices can increase for larger or more intricate roof designs.

Material Expenses - Wood shakes generally cost between $4 and $8 per square foot for materials alone. Higher-quality or custom shakes may push costs toward the upper end of this range.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material choices.

Labor Costs - Labor for replacing a wood shake roof typically ranges from $3 to $7 per square foot. This includes removal of existing roofing, installation, and cleanup. The total labor cost depends on roof accessibility and project complexity.

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for roof permits, repairs, or structural modifications, often adding 10-20% to the overall cost. These factors can influence the final price and vary by location and project sc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When selecting a professional for wood shake roof replacement, it’s important to consider the experience of local contractors. Established providers often have a history of completing similar projects, which can contribute to a smoother process and a higher quality outcome. Homeowners should inquire about the length of time a contractor has been working with wood shake roofs and request examples of past work to gauge their familiarity with the unique requirements of this roofing style.

Clear communication and written expectations are essential components of a successful project. Reputable service providers typically offer det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and estimated timelines. This transparency helps ensure that homeowners have a shared understanding of the project’s parameters and can address any questions or concerns before work begins. Open lines of communication also facilitate updates and adjustments throughout the replacement process.

References from previous clients and reputation within the local community can provide additional insight into a contractor’s reliability and quality of work. Homeowners are encouraged to seek out referrals or reviews from those who have recently completed similar projects in Norwood and nearby areas. Reliable contractors often maintain positive relationships with their clients and can provide contact information for references. Effective communication, combined with a solid reputation and demonstrated experience, can help homeowners make an informed decision when choosing a local service provider for wood shake roof replacement.

How often should a wood shake roof be replaced? The replacement timeline for a wood shake roof typically depends on the quality of installation, maintenance, and weather conditions, but many roofs may need replacement every 20 to 30 years.

What signs indicate a wood shake roof needs replacement? Signs include extensive rot, cracked or split shakes, moss or mold growth, and widespread weathering or loss of shingles.

Are there different types of wood shakes used for roofing? Yes, common types include cedar, redwood, and other durable woods, each offering different aesthetic and longevity qualities.

What factors influence the cost of a wood shake roof replacement? Cost factors include the size of the roof, type of wood, complexity of the roof design, and local labor rates.
